37.PassageFour

RobotRevolution?ScientistsTeachRobotstoLearn

Wouldarobotservingyoucoffeeinbedmakewakingupeasieronweekendmornings?Couldahouseholdrobothelpanelderlyrelativewhoislivingalone?Howwouldyouliketoclimbintoaroboticcarandeatbreakfastwithkidswhileyou’realldriventoschoolandwork?

Thesescenarios(情況)maysoundlikesciencefiction,butexpertssaythey’realotclosertobecomingarealitythanyouprobablythink.

BrownUniversityroboticistChadJenkinsexpectsanear-termrobotrevolutionthatwillechothecomputingrevolutionofrecentdecades.Andhesaysitwillbedrivenbyenablingrobotstolearnmorelikehumansdo—bywatchingothersdemonstratebehaviorsandaskingquestions.

Therobotsyou’reseeingnowmostlyareanalogous(相似的)tothemainframecomputerofthe1970s,Jenkinssaid.Butyou’restartingtoseethingsdevelop.Thevacuumcleaners(真空吸塵器),thedrones(無人機),thosearetheinitialsteps,hesaid,referringtoiRobotRoombavacuumcleaner,whichhasautonomouslycleanedmillionsofhomessinceits2002debut(初次露面).

Andtheseplatformsaregoingtogetcheaperwhilebecomingmorecapableandmorecompact,headded.

AndentrepreneurslikeDmitryGrishin,founderofamajorRussianinvestmentfirmdedicatedtopersonalrobotics,havetakennotice.Hesaystheindustrycouldbeworth$18billion.

Andtoreallytransform,roboticistssay,robotswillhavetoevolvefrommachinesthatcanperformonlythetasksthatthey’reprogrammedtodointoautomatonsthatcantrulylearn.(69)That’sbecauseit’simpossibletopre-programarobotforeverythingitwillencounterintheeverchangingrealworld.

Ifyoulookatwhererobotsaresuccessfulrightnow,it’sprimarilyinapplicationswheretheenvironmentisverycontrolled,likeanassemblylinewhereeverythingisthesame,orinthehandsofexpertswithPhDs,whereweseethemonMars.saidChernova.

Toreallygetthemtohandlethecomplexitiesofourrealworld,shesaid,theyaregoingtohavetobecustomizedonsite.It’snotgoingtohappentomorrow,butit’sveryclose.

Suchaleapcouldhelpbringrobotsintothemainstream

1.D他經(jīng)常忘記他們的結婚周年紀念日,這讓他妻子大為惱火。

[考點]名詞性從句

【精析】D分析句子結構可知,此處考查的是主語從句,heoftenforgottheirweddinganniversary作句子的主語,且該句成分是完整的,所以應用that引導。that無詞義,只起連接作用,不作任何成分。故選D

2.C他在艱難時期和他哥哥合作處理公司事務。

[考點]詞義辨析

【精析】Coperation:操作,運行,手術,inoperation意為工作中,使用中;application:申請,請求,其后常跟tosb.(forsth./todosth.),意為應用時,其后常跟ofsth.(tosth.);collaboration:合作,協(xié)作,incollaborationwithsb.意為與某人合作;celebration:慶祝。根據(jù)句意和搭配可知,選C

3.D健全的人無法意識到,對殘疾人來說得到一份工作是多么不容易。

[考點]固定搭配

【精析】DItisdifficultforsb.todosth.表示對某人來說做某事不容易

4.C我們必須確保實驗盡可能嚴格地進行。

[考點]詞義辨析

【精析】Cassure:(v.)使確信,使信服,后面常接人作賓語;secure:(adj.)安全的,無慮的;ensure:(v.)保證,確保,后面可以接從句作賓語;issue:(v.)發(fā)行,發(fā)布。根據(jù)句意可知,選C

5.C如果我是你,我會現(xiàn)在就去車站等他們。

[考點]虛擬語氣

【精析】C在表示對現(xiàn)在虛擬的條件句中,從句用if+主語+動詞過去式的形式,如果出現(xiàn)be動詞,則用were;主句用主語+should/would/could/might+動詞原形的形式。由題干主句部分可知,本句是對現(xiàn)在的虛擬,故選C

6.B[翻譯]在這家商店你付現(xiàn)金或刷信用卡都無所謂。

[考點]名詞性從句

【精析】B本題考查whether…or…引導的主語從句的用法。由從句中的or可知應選擇whether構成whether…or…結構,表示選擇

7.C直到警察來了,他們才知道他們的兒子發(fā)生了什么事。

[考點]強調(diào)句

【精析】CItis/wasnotuntil…that…為強調(diào)句中的一種特殊結構,強調(diào)的是not…until結構中由until引導的時間狀語。故選C

8.C句意:當他被警察質(zhì)詢時,他否認自己在超市偷了東西。本題考查的是動詞deny的用法,在deny之后要用動名詞,例:Hedeniedhavingseenthesewatchesbefore.因此選項C符合題意

9.B如果你堅持每天練習彈鋼琴,你將會成為一個非常出色的音樂家。

[考點]非謂語動詞

【精析】Bsticktodoingsth.為固定用法,意為堅持做某事,所以空處應用動名詞形式。故選B

10.CC句意:我并非不喜歡戲劇。昨天晚上我沒去劇院是因為我抽不出時間。詞義辨析題。afford常與can,beableto等連用,表示負擔得起,有充足的時間或金錢做某事,其他三項均沒有這種用法。本題指沒有足夠的時間,故選C

11.D一味抱怨這里的生活條件是沒有好處的。你應該讓自己適應這里的環(huán)境。

[考點]非謂語動詞

【精析】DItisnogood(use,fun…)doing…為固定用法,意為做……是沒有好處(用、樂趣等)的,其中It作形式主語,真正的主語是后面的動名詞短語。故選D

12.C她最終決定從銀行貸款來買房。

[考點]詞義辨析

【精析】Cfinance:財政,資金;capital:資本,資金;loan:貸款;profit:利潤,贏利。根據(jù)句意,選C

13.C一旦你到一個新地方時,你最好入鄉(xiāng)隨俗。

[考點]詞義辨析

【精析】Ckeep:保持,保留;make:制作,使;follow:跟隨,遵循;return:歸還,返回。根據(jù)句意,選C

14.B五一假期結束了,我們現(xiàn)在必須開始認真工作了。本題考查獨立主格結構。分詞可以與其邏輯主語一起構成獨立主格結構,在句中作狀語,其形式為邏輯主語+分詞;如果分詞和其邏輯主語是主動關系,就用現(xiàn)在分詞,如果是被動關系,則用過去分詞。題干中的holiday和beover就是主動關系,因此用現(xiàn)在分詞形式being,故選B項

15.AA句意:雖然我只見過瑪麗一次,但我永遠不會忘記她。狀語從句。四個選項均可以引導狀語從句,但though一般引導讓步狀語從句,before,while常引導時間狀語從句,as常引導原因狀語從句,注意當as引導讓步狀語從句時,需用倒裝結構。根據(jù)句意,選A

16.C約翰原打算要離開,但由于下大雨,他決定在賓館里再待上兩天。

[考點]詞義辨析

【精析】Cother指兩者中的另一個,常與one搭配,構成one…theother…結構,也有其他的之意,其后應加復數(shù)名詞;theother后常跟復數(shù)名詞,表特指;another既可以作形容詞,也可以作代詞,泛指三者或三者以上的同類人或事物中的另一個,也可以用another+數(shù)詞+可數(shù)名詞形式,意為另外幾(天、周、米等);others相當于otherpeople/things。根據(jù)句意可知,此處應用another,anothertwodays表示另外兩天。故選C

17.B這樣的天氣對游客來說或許太熱了。

[考點]詞義辨析

【精析】B分析句子結構可知,空處應用形容詞修飾名詞weather。what和which是疑問代詞,故排除選項C、D;so常修飾形容詞或副詞;such常修飾名詞或代詞,意為這樣的,如此的,符合題意。故選B

18.D誰應該為這起事故負責?

[考點]詞語搭配

【精析】Dberesponsiblefor為固定搭配,意為對……負責,符合題意,其他三項均不和responsible搭配使用。故選D

19.C許多青少年覺得學電腦毫無困難。

[考點]非謂語動詞

【精析】Chave/feelnodifficultyindoing為固定用法,意為做某事沒有困難。故選C

20.D我認為如果沒有他的幫助是不可能按時完成這項工作的。

[考點]it的用法

【精析】Dit作形式賓語的基本結構為:主語+find/think/consider/feel…+it+形容詞/名詞+不定式(短語)。所以本句應用it作形式賓語,句子真正的賓語是不定式短語tofinishtheworkontimewithouthishelp。故選D
